Full description

Establishment of a bio-optical database of Australian Waters by harvesting all bio-geochemical and bio-optical data from all the IMOS data streams (National Mooring Network, National Reference Stations, Ocean Gliders, Satellite Remote Sensing Ocean Colour - Lucinda Jetty) and from legacy databases (e.g SRFME/WAMSI, Great Barrier Reef Long Term Monitoring Program, Aquafin CRC, Port Hacking transect, Research cruises in the Southern Ocean) it is possible to establish an Australian Database of bio-geochemical and bio-optical data. This Satellite Remote Sensing dataset covers the southern oceans worldwide and Indonesian waters. The Australian Antarctic Division (AAD) and the Australian Institute of Marine Science (AIMS) are providing some of the data to the bio-optical database. This activity aims to collate measurements undertaken prior to the commencement of IMOS by several members of the Australian biological oceanography community. This database is used to assess accuracy of Satellite ocean colour products for current and forthcoming satellite missions for the Australian Waters. The bio-optical database underpins the assessment of ocean colour products in the Australian region (e.g. chlorophyll a concentrations, phytoplankton species composition and primary production). Such a data set is crucial to quantify the uncertainty in the ocean colour products in our region. Further, it is essential to assessing new ocean colour data products generated for the Australian region. The contribution of such a database to international space agencies ensures that the accuracy of global algorithm developed for future sensors will increase for Australian waters as bias towards Northern Hemisphere observation will be reduced. The database contains biooptical data (i.e. HPLC, Chlorophyll by spectrophotometric methods, full spectral absorptions, TSS ) and in situ optical data (Vertical attenuation, water leaving radiance, reflectances, Atmospheric Optical Depth, spectral and single channel absorption and backscattering).
